Fear of commitments at Nissan?
Article Abstract:
A lagging U.S. economy and depreciated dollar, may signal a change in Nissan Motor Co.'s international marketing and sales strategies as the company prepares to unveil its three-year business plan. Article discusses Nissan's dollar and unit sales, financial situation, cost controls, and marketing in emerging economies.
